===Rivers and lakes=== Most of the rivers in Hainan originate in the central area of the island and flow radially in different directions. The [[Nandu River]] in the northern part of the island is {{convert|314|km|mi|abbr=on}} long, and its [[tributary]], the [[Xinwu River]], is {{convert|109|km|mi|abbr=on}} long. Other major rivers include the [[Wanquan River]] at {{convert|162|km|mi|abbr=on}}-long in the east, [[Changhua River]] in the west, and the [[Sanya River|Sanya]] and [[Taiyang River]]s in the south. Evaporation during the dry season around the coastal areas greatly reduces the flow of the rivers. There are very few natural lakes in Hainan. However, there are numerous [[reservoir (water)|reservoir]]s, the largest of which is the [[Songtao Reservoir]] in the central-north area.
